Abstract
An electroluminescent lamp comprising an electrode layer including a substrate with a main surface which has been coated with a film of a conductive material, the substrate comprising a region where the conductive material film has been removed from the substrate surface by rotary abrasion. The lamp of the invention may be fabricated using an electrode layer including a conductive material coated on a substrate, with rotary abrasion removal of a region of the conductive material, to form a lead attachment and/or edge isolation area on the electrode layer.
